Relative Clauses używamy
Zdania względne są częścią zdań złożonych i dostarczają ważnych informacji o osobie lub rzeczy.
The person who called you is my brother.
This is the restaurant where we first met.
Istnieją dwa rodzaje zdań względnych:
- Definiujące zdania względne przekazują istotne informacje
- Niedefiniujące zdania względne przekazują dodatkowe, nieistotne informacje
Defining Relative Clauses
Zdania względne definiujące przekazują istotne informacje, dlatego nie można ich usunąć z zdania.- nie są oddzielane przecinkami
-
zaimek względny można zastąpić słowem “that”
The teacher who helped me was very kind. The teacher that helped me was very kind.The laptop which I bought yesterday is expensive. The laptop that I bought yesterday is expensive.
-
w niektórych przypadkach zaimek względny who / which / that można pominąć, gdy pełni funkcję dopełnienia w zdaniu podrzędnym
The movie that we watched yesterday was amazing. The movie we watched yesterday was amazing.The person who I met at the conference was very friendly. The person I met at the conference was very friendly.The book which she recommended helped me a lot. The book she recommended helped me a lot.
-
po słowach all, everything, nothing, something, anything, the only, the first, the last zazwyczaj nie używamy which ani who — zwykle używamy that.
All that we need now is a little patience.
Everything that he said was true.
Nothing that you do can change the situation.
Something that you told me yesterday made me think.
Anything that helps you learn is worth trying.
She is the only person that understands me.
This is the first book that really inspired me.
That was the last message that he sent me.
Defining Relative Clauses examples
The student who sits next to me is from Brazil.
The car that I bought last year is already having problems.
The restaurant where we usually have lunch is closed today.
The woman whose laptop was stolen called the security guard.
The book that you recommended helped me understand the topic.
Non-defining Relative Clauses
nieokreślone zdania względne dostarczają dodatkowych, nieistotnych informacji, które można usunąć bez zmiany głównego znaczenia.-
zawsze są oddzielone przecinkami
My sister, who lives in Paris, is visiting me next month.
-
używamy who / which / whose / whom; nie możemy używać that
This book, which was published in 1990, is now very rare.
-
w zdaniach nieokreślonych zaimek względny nie może być pominięty
The museum, where we spent the whole day, is being renovated.
-
Which może odnosić się do całego poprzedniego zdania i komentować sytuację
She didn’t come to the meeting, which surprised everyone.

My brother, who works as a lawyer, lives in London.
This laptop, which I bought on sale, has a very good battery life.
Our teacher, who is very strict, rarely cancels classes.
The museum, which was founded in 1920, attracts thousands of visitors every year.
Paris, where I spent my childhood, will always feel like home to me.
